Boron carbide is one of the hardest materials recognized, with its hardness ranking only soon after diamond and cubic boron nitride. Boron carbide reveals exceptional hardness, very low density, high chemical resistance, and neutron absorption. Subsequently, boron carbide has considerable uses in protection-similar spots, specifically in light-weight armor plating of navy cars and personal entire body armor.

While pottery fragments happen to be located as many as 19,000 decades aged, it wasn't until eventually about ten,000 yrs later on that standard pottery grew to become widespread. An early persons that unfold across A lot of Europe is named right after its use of pottery: the Corded Ware society. These early Indo-European peoples decorated their pottery by wrapping it with rope though it absolutely was however moist. Once the ceramics were fired, the rope burned off but remaining a ornamental pattern of complex grooves over the floor.
